Transaction 25691d21567f33c469f9b53a407a24ddb8f165cfc0fbe9881711fe33a3ed8020
1 Input
2 Outputs
- 25691d21567f33c469f9b53a407a24ddb8f165cfc0fbe9881711fe33a3ed8020:0
- 25691d21567f33c469f9b53a407a24ddb8f165cfc0fbe9881711fe33a3ed8020:1
value 115145618
address mohxtAbAUpqwtRHUM3YJxWQ9x2iNc11wJn
value 335697996601
address mkf62U4EePZt8AGxEH4MzcWReFHT6DC98D